What If Superman Had Landed Behind the Iron Curtain?
A Cold War-era twist turns the Man of Steel into a Soviet superpower.
In this acclaimed Elseworlds story by Mark Millar and Dave Johnson, Superman’s rocket lands in the USSR—making him the champion of Soviet ideals instead of American ones. As the world teeters on the edge of a different kind of Cold War, Superman faces off against reimagined versions of Lex Luthor, Wonder Woman, Batman, and more in a sharp political thriller that tests the very nature of heroism. With a legacy that still sparks conversation, Superman: Red Son remains a bold take on DC's most iconic figure.
Includes Superman: Red Son #1–3.

About the Author
Mark Millar has written bestselling stories for DC, Marvel, and Netflix, including Civil War, Old Man Logan, and The Authority. He is known for genre-defying storytelling and blockbuster adaptations.
Dave Johnson is renowned for his iconic covers and distinctive narrative art, with credits including Red Son, Detective Comics, and 100 Bullets.
